H. E. L. Porter Memorial Lodge

H. E. L. Porter Memorial Lodge is a backcountry hut run by the NZ Alpine Club in the Fox Glacier Township area, set up as a roadside base for people doing nearby climbing and family trips in the West Coast region. It has bench bunks for 20 people across 2 rooms, plus water on tap, showers, and flush toilets; there are also drying rooms and a shared lounge and kitchen with cooking gear (including a fridge/freezer and pots, pans, and utensils).

Access is by road with off-street parking, but the lodge is locked by keypad and the code changes frequently. Hut fees are paid when you book online; card payments and NZ bank transfers are both offered. Members, non-members, and youth rates are listed for overnight use, and there’s also a day-use option. Dogs are limited to the confines of the Fox Village streets and one designated area by the local stop-bank; they’re not allowed in the rest of the site. Plan to take out all your rubbish, bring your own toilet paper, and expect firewood may not always be available.
